Output 50f8d390bc349036fb8dab1e7b8ae8eab2c09b8a93d484d896391d22597a2c8f:1

value
2113099392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d95b8926afa4d601d91f88d0e52b8e72471b4b5 OP_EQUAL
address
3BgSwFRyx2wmLd2ZRECHFF3JhCe9BcAKXu
transaction
50f8d390bc349036fb8dab1e7b8ae8eab2c09b8a93d484d896391d22597a2c8f
spent
true